2017-10-19 8 views
-1

I Punktzahl versuchen den Text meines Labels zu ändern mit dem Inhalt des currentScore genannt, aber ich immer einen Fehler bekommen:Wie Etikett Text in Swift ändern 4

Thread 1: EXC_BAD_INSTRUCTION (code=EXC_I386_INVOP, subcode=0x0)

ich diesen Fehler auch in dem Konsole:

fatal error: unexpectedly found nil while unwrapping an Optional value

Wer hat das jemals erlebt? Ich habe keine Ahnung, was ich falsch mache.

@IBOutlet weak var score: UILabel! 
var currentScore = 0  
let text = "You scored a \(currentScore) out of 3" 
score.text = text 
+0

Entfernen Sie die vorherige Iboutlet-Referenz und erstellen Sie erneut Ibuutlet-Referenz. hoffe, dein Problem zu lösen. –

Antwort

2

Verbinden Sie Ihre IBOutlet mit dem Etikett. Alles andere scheint richtig zu sein.